◉ Vitamin C greatly increases the absorption of which mineral?
Answer: nonheme iron


◉ A person's peak bone mass typically has occurred by the time a
person reaches his or her ________.
Answer: thirties


◉ Which of these minerals helps strengthen and repair tooth
enamel?
Answer: phosphorus


◉ The body of an average healthy adult is at least ____ percent water.
Answer: 50


◉ Which of these statements is FALSE?
Answer: minerals are organic

,◉ Topping a plate of whole-wheat pasta with which of the following
would enhance the absorption of nonheme iron?
Answer: tomato sauce


◉ Which of the following is NOT a major function of zinc?
Answer: to improve the insulin response


◉ During times of dehydration, which of the following is/are
secreted to cause kidneys to conserve water?
Answer: antidiuretic hormone


◉ Each serving from the dairy group provides approximately ________
milligrams of calcium.
Answer: 300


◉ Iodine is essential for the synthesis of ________.
Answer: thyroid hormones


◉ Which of the following contributes the most sodium in the diet of
Americans?
Answer: processed foods

, ◉ Adult women should drink about _____, and adult men should
drink about _____ of beverages daily.
Answer: 9 cups, 13 cups


◉ How many cups of fruits and vegetables would the average person
have to consume to meet his or her daily potassium needs?
Answer: 4 1/2


◉ Which mineral is added to the water supply in most communities
in the United States to help lower the rate of dental caries?
Answer: fluoride


◉ Which mineral plays a role in lowering high blood pressure?
Answer: calcium, magnesium, potassium


◉ To achieve adequate potassium intake, follow the MyPlate
recommendation for ____.
Answer: fruits and vegetables


◉ The daily recommended sodium intake (AI) for adults up to age
51 is _____.
Answer: 1500 milligrams
